Position Overview

LP Reporting Analysts support investor relations, finance, and investment teams by preparing accurate, timely, and detailed reporting materials for limited partners. The role blends financial analysis, fund performance measurement, capital activity tracking, and investor communications support in a deadline-driven environment.

These roles often involve close collaboration with portfolio managers, fund accounting teams, investor relations professionals, compliance, and external administrators.

Key Responsibilities

Prepare quarterly and annual LP reporting packages, including capital account statements, performance summaries, and portfolio updates

Calculate and review fund-level metrics such as IRR, MOIC, DPI, RVPI, TVPI, and other private markets performance measures

Track capital calls, distributions, commitments, and unfunded obligations

Reconcile fund data with administrators, custodians, and internal accounting systems

Support preparation of investor presentations, fundraising materials, and due diligence questionnaires (DDQs)

Assist with audit processes and coordinate delivery of financial statements to LPs

Maintain investor reporting databases and CRM systems

Ensure accuracy, consistency, and timeliness of all external communications

Respond to ad hoc LP inquiries regarding performance, portfolio composition, and capital activity

Identify opportunities to streamline reporting processes and improve data automation
